Mold Abatement in Palm Beach County, FL

Mold abatement services involve the removal and remediation of mold growth within a property to improve indoor air quality and prevent potential health issues. These services typically address areas affected by moisture or water damage, such as basements, attics, bathrooms, or walls, and include thorough cleaning, mold removal, and sometimes structural repairs. Homeowners considering mold abatement should understand the extent of mold growth, the underlying moisture source, and the importance of proper containment to prevent spores from spreading during the process.

Property owners often seek mold abatement after discovering visible mold or experiencing musty odors, especially following leaks, flooding, or high humidity. Before requesting services, it’s helpful to identify affected areas and be aware of any health concerns related to mold exposure. Understanding the scope of work involved and ensuring that the service provider follows proper procedures can contribute to a safe and effective remediation process.

Project Types

Common Mold Abatement Jobs

Mold Remediation - removal of mold growth from indoor surfaces to improve air quality and property safety.

Mold Inspection - thorough assessment to identify hidden mold sources and moisture issues.

Water Damage Cleanup - addressing leaks and excess moisture that can lead to mold development.

Air Quality Testing - evaluating indoor air to detect mold spores and ensure a healthy environment.

Moisture Control - implementing solutions to reduce humidity and prevent future mold growth.

Surface Cleaning & Disinfection - thorough cleaning of affected areas to eliminate mold spores and residues.

FAQ

Mold Abatement Questions

What is mold abatement? Mold abatement involves removing mold growth from indoor environments and addressing moisture issues to prevent future growth.

When should mold abatement be considered? Mold abatement is recommended when visible mold is present or when a mold allergy or health concern is identified in the property.

What types of projects typically require mold abatement? Projects often include cleanup after water damage, mold growth on walls or ceilings, and remediation in HVAC systems or crawl spaces.

What should property owners know before mold abatement? Proper assessment is essential to determine the extent of mold, and addressing underlying moisture problems is key to effective remediation.
